In Short – While a restored 19th-century schoolhouse would not seem a likely place for a popular lunch spot, Webster House packs in the crowd during its limited restaurant hours. Customers are treated to a sophisticated ambience, stemming from the large collection of 18th- and 19th-century European and Asian antiques displayed throughout the various rooms. The menu offers a seasonal selection, and the prices are extremely modest for such a refined restaurant. Reservations are highly recommended.
